How much should a pool inspection cost?

pool inspection will cost around $175, on average, with a low range of $85 and a high end of $499. This price can include a range of different systems checks. First, the pool inspector will perform a visual assessment for signs of debris, cracks, sharp edges and other damage that could lead to injury or deterioration of your pool. They will also check all chemicals, pumps, filters, circulation systems, heaters and other elements that make up the infrastructure of your pool.

What are the advantages of hiring a professional pool inspector?

Hiring a professional swimming pool inspector comes with a number of different benefits. It helps homebuyers and owners understand what condition the pool is in, which will help with purchasing decisions, negotiations or simply budgeting for repairs. A pool inspector can also give an accurate assessment of the pool’s mechanical and electrical processes. Perhaps most important is the ability to detect problems in their infancy, so they don’t become expensive repairs down the road.

What do they check during a swimming pool inspection?

A pool inspector can help you address any pool repairs you may need, and they can help you understand your pool's overall condition. Often, they will start by checking for general safety factors, such as the fencing or decking around the pool. They’ll also look at the pool's surface and interior to inspect it for cracks or chipping. Other important checks happen on the pumps, filters, heaters, and other accessories in and around the pool to make sure they’re working properly.
